Description.
Four glazed ceramic bowls with underglaze decoration. They have deep bodies with flared walls and a ring foot. Three of them feature dense decoration with overlapping bands of auspicious characters and symbols, while the fourth shows a carp fish next to a Buddhist symbol. Ming dynasty (1368-1644).
Maximum height: 13.5 cm; Minimum height: 10 cm; Maximum diameter: 27.5 cm; Minimum diameter: 22.5 cm
